The cost of childcare has come down in recent years but for many parents, having a relative who can help out is a godsend.

The cost of childcare, Katie Makk from thepodcast said she would never have thought to help out until she became a mother herself.“My brother recently moved back from the UK and he has a five-year-old and a two-year-old,” she said.

“The five-year-old, who is in school with my son, I collect them both from school and take them together.Ms Makk described parenthood as something that is both “constant” and “very, very difficult”.“Parenting is hard; it’s demand, it’s harder than any job I’ve ever done.”Once a month, Ms Makk said her in-laws and parents help out a lot with childcare and she realises this makes a “lot luckier” than most people.

However, she also feels strongly that this is also something that family members should do for each other. “I think decent family members, whatever about friends, I think decent family members would step in and help,” she said. “I kind of exhaust my childcare a bit because when I work during the week my parents-in-law and my parents do the childminding.”Another caller, Jason, recalled how he took a “massive interest” in his sibling’s children when they were younger.“I took them canoeing, I put them on trips down the southwest coast of Ireland.Despite this, his siblings are not quite as involved in the lives of his two young boys.
